What is the Registration of Births and Deaths (Amendment) Bill, 2023? How is it relevant to a common man?
Wed, Aug 02, 2023
The Registration of Birth and Death (RBD) Amendment Bill, 2023, will ensure efficiency and transparency in delivering social benefits to the citizens. The bill will also help create a state, and national, level database of registered births and deaths.
